This is an excellent opportunity to join my client, a modern, independent Ecology Consultancy, lending their specialist services to a diverse range of projects across the ecological landscape. They are seeking a talented, experienced Ecologist, willing to take on challenging projects alongside a growing team of professionals, based near the historic, culturally-rich city of Salisbury.

Responsibilities
  • Undertaking specialist technical work, functioning as part of a dynamic team of professionals
  • Working on a variety of challenging projects across the region
  • Carrying out ecological surveys, utilising data to inform reports, including Protected Species Licence Applications
  • Engaging with a number of clients across the public and private sectors, including Local Authorities and other institutions
  • Representing the company whilst partaking in projects across the local area, and further afield
Required skills and experience
  • A Bachelor's Degree (or equivalent qualification) in Ecology, Biological Sciences, Environmental Science, or a similar, relevant discipline
  • Experience within a UK-based ecological consultancy (or Local Authority, in a relevant role)
  • Demonstrable ability to conduct fieldwork, analysing and interpreting data to inform the necessary reports and assessments, including Environmental Impact Assessments (EIA) Ecological Impact Assessments (EcIA), planning applications, etc.
  • Excellent communication (written and verbal) and interpersonal skills
  • Good time management skills, including the ability to work under pressure and meet required deadlines
  • Able to work on your own initiative, as well as with a team
  • Hold a full, valid UK driving licence, as well as your own vehicle, with a willingness to travel to a variety of sites
  • Willing to work unsociable hours in order to conduct vital fieldwork
Desirable skills and experience
  • Hold at least one Protected Species Survey Licence (for bats, dormice, barn owls, Great Crested Newts, etc.)
  • Experience with having produced technical reports, including Environmental Impact Assessments (EIA), Habitat Regulations Assessments (HRA), and Biodiversity Net Gain (BNG) Assessments
  • Competencies with application for, and implementation of, licences
  • Membership of the Chartered Institute of Ecology and Environmental Management (CIEEM)
